Transaction ecdbfe9939b60a995949089b203412098784cff2b3531e11f45af4fca1776589
1 Input
1 Output
-
ecdbfe9939b60a995949089b203412098784cff2b3531e11f45af4fca1776589:0
- value
- 381904
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 db948cec6beaf85384d9051016ed31c4f18603cc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M22wUoUopGxw6UZ1NNLSrwYjnYzVNTFia